Depositor Comments

Please note: Plasmid contains L60S, D96G, and S115G mutations in hADAM10 compared to the NCBI reference sequence NP_001101.1. These mutations were present in the original DNA that was was PCR amplified from human placenta cDNA and are not known to affect plasmid function.
